Transaction 3eb29535ae98cd36421c8650facee796940b582865e4d900d7f16504dc6a1127
1 Input
2 Outputs
- 3eb29535ae98cd36421c8650facee796940b582865e4d900d7f16504dc6a1127:0
- 3eb29535ae98cd36421c8650facee796940b582865e4d900d7f16504dc6a1127:1
value 2812609571
address mwvMJjkfV2nG8WGYEDSj8spDWMFXum9isA
value 130000000
address mpkoLEVMuhZafr3ZUKhCo14usZgN27VYoi